The very first step you can take right now. Decide to step
off the merry-go-round long enough to be reflective. This
is Step I. I call it Rediscovery and Reclamation.
In the Rediscovery and Reclamation step, you explore
selective past experiences to isolate those things you have
proven to be darn good at, and were passionate about.
Make a list of them. See what I mean? You're on your
way to finding and reclaiming your personal gold mine.
This one is not susceptible to other's whims. All it needs
is to be of value to a large segment of the world population.
On to the next step.
Step II is Reflection and Preparation
Have you noticed that most get-rich-quick schemes tell
you that all you have to do is buy the book or the
thingamajig, and presto! You're rich the next day or so.
Baloney. Even if you buy a turnkey system, you will spend
time understanding how it works, and setting yourself up to
manage it. If you don't, you won't have it for long. Some
opportunist will gladly take it off your naïve hands.
You must explore and explode your experience and
recollections about your skill. Take the first item from your
list and start freely associating words that help describe
everything you can remember about it. I use a technique
sometimes called mind-mapping, idea clustering, or simply
free-association. In all cases, you must start with a core idea,
and connect each associated word, forming a series of word
chains. During the process you should discover how you
learned or honed your skill, what you would do differently if
you had a chance to do it all over, how technology could
impact the experience, etc. Capture all the details. These are
the nuggets that make up your goldmine.
Now, based on your experience and research, what group of
people could really use your ideas? Where are they? They
need to be accessible on the Internet because that's the only
place you can find them cheaply and stealthily, while you hone
your break-away plan. There really are a number of logical
places to look, and find them.
Step III. I call this step Moving On. It is putting your
goldmine into action - assembling your plan. In this phase,
you package and offer your special information using today's
technology. Ebooks are the latest craze, and making them gets
easier every day. If you've got a computer, you can make an
ebook. Your ebook is going to be unique, because no one else
on the planet has had your exact experiences that include how
you perceived and handled each situation within your area of
specialty! This is uniquely yours. However, you must SELL
your goldmine (product or service) to its target audience unless
you just want it to lay dormant in its electronic cocoon. This
part can be a lot of fun because it takes you in so many
exciting directions.
